Woronzow Road is located on the East side of St. John's Wood. St John's Wood High Street has a distinctly English village feel yet enjoys a cosmopolitan population and mix of restaurants and shops. Regents Park and Primrose Hill are moments away, and The American School is located close at hand.

St John's Wood Underground Station (Jubilee Line) is 5 minutes walk and is just two stops from Bond Street and in the heart of the West End.

A prime Central London address, leafy St John’s Wood borders world-famous Hampstead, Regent’s Park, Marylebone and Maida Vale. It’s a postcode of bookish refinement, a quiet North West London enclave that remains a hotspot among domestic and international buyers, thanks its 'village-like' feel, excellent property stock and proximity to central London. Large family homes complete with large gardens and private parking spaces and modern, portered apartments offering breath-taking views over Regent's Park line the quiet, leafy streets. St John's Wood high street, always busy in the summer months, continues to be a 'destination' street offering a lovely mix of boutiques, bars, restaurants and cafes while the stunning green spaces of Regent's Park and Primrose Hills add to St John Wood's unwavering appeal.
